There is no "100%" answer.
First, players should be in AAA/BL when they're on the 40(4th pro season). There's no reason a legit prospect should be lower than that at that point.
Second, some prefer 1 level at a time while others don't really care about that at all.
Finally, if a recently drafted/signed player is BL-ready, there's no real reason to hold him back if he can help. However, you lose salary control much sooner. As it stands, you get 3-4 minimum salaries, 2 arbs and 5 LT years at a minimum. Some people prefer to hold players back to get all "peak" years.
